TSE rejected the fraud complaint and imposed a million-dollar fine on his party

“The plaintiff’s total bad faith in his extravagant and illegal request, ostensibly offensive to the Democratic Rule of Law and carried out in an inconsequential manner with the purpose of encouraging criminal and anti-democratic movements (…) was proven, both by the refusal to add the initial petition, as well as the total absence of indications of irregularities and the existence of a totally fraudulent narrative of the facts”pointed out the magistrate in his decision.

These movements, he adds, have manifested themselves with “serious threats and violence” in roadblocks throughout the country.

After Lula’s victory, truckers and other supporters of the president staged hundreds of blockades that lasted several days and in some cases led to clashes with the security forces.

It should be noted that, after the initial presentation, the TSE asked the PL that it present the complete report, that is, that it include data from the first and second electoral rounds. However, the formation indicated that the irregularity only occurred in the second round.

Given this, the electoral court responded that it could only analyze the matter if doubts were also raised in relation to electronic ballot boxes during the first round, since in both cases the same devices were used.

In addition to the fine, the head of the TSE asked to investigate the responsibility of Valdemar da Costa Netopresident of the PL, and Carlos César Moretzsohn Rocha, president of the Legal Vote Institute.

Bolsonaro, who has remained almost absent from public life since the defeat, has repeatedly questioned the electoral system without presenting evidence.

The complaint

The Liberal Party of Brazil, for which he competed Bolsonaro for re-election, days ago, he requested the Superior Electoral Tribunal (TSE) to annul the votes cast in the second round through five models of electronic ballot boxes in the October elections and the court gave him 24 hours to expand the lawsuit.

The president of the PL, Valdemar Costa Netoreported a lawsuit in the TSE calling for the votes of the electronic ballot boxes considered “compromised” to be rejected, the newspaper Folha de São Paulo reported.

The electronic ballot boxes that the party of Bolsonaro They are the UE2009, UE2010, UE2011, UE2013 and UE2015 models, reported the CNN Brazil network.

Only the ballot boxes of the EU2020 model would be perfectly auditableaccording to the party note.

In the second round, according to the same space, these ballot boxes represented 40.82% of those used.

In this universe, according to the PL’s calculation, President Bolsonaro would have won. The prosecution alleges that there was “irreparable failures” in these models.
